Here’s something really cool about vegetables. They have potassium. Potassium is a necessary mineral. It helps balance out sodium in your body. Too much sodium can push blood pressure up. Potassium helps push back against this. Think about adding veggies high in potassium. Spinach, sweet potatoes, and avocados are great choices. They help your body handle its blood pressure. Many vegetables also have dietary nitrates. These can impact blood pressure significantly. Foods like beets and leafy greens have nitrates. Your body turns them into something called nitric oxide. This stuff helps widen blood vessels. Wider vessels improve blood flow. That helps lower blood pressure. Eating plenty of these veggies can really improve your blood pressure over time. Studies show people who get more nitrates from vegetables often have better heart results.
Fiber is another star in vegetables. Eating lots of fiber is linked to lower blood pressure. Fiber helps keep your gut healthy. It helps with digestion. It can also help lower cholesterol. When you eat lots of high-fiber veggies, you help your good gut bugs. This can affect blood pressure in your whole body. Broccoli, Brussels sprouts, and carrots have tons of fiber. They are great choices.

Veggies have vitamins like C and E. These are antioxidants. They help fight stress in your body. This stress can cause swelling and hurt your blood vessels. That can make blood pressure go up. Eating lots of colorful vegetables gives you lots of different antioxidants. They help protect your blood vessels. They also support your heart.
